Cross Country Home Services "Residential Protection Plan" home warrenty program is a waste of money. My mortgage company recommended this plan to me and, on the surface, it looks like a good deal. You only pay $39.95 a month and in the event that a major system or appliance breaks down, Cross Country pays for its repair or replacement.

Wrong. I have been faithfully paying my $39.95 a month for years but when my furnace needed replacing, Cross Country didn't hold up their end of the bargain. Not only were they a major headache to deal with, but they only ended up paying a fraction of what they said they would.

For starters, it was like pulling teeth trying to get someone out here to verify my claim. My furnace was legitimately dead but they still gave me the run around for days sending different people, at my expense, to tell me what I already knew. I should also add that I had tried to file this same claim with them over a year ago but they said my furnace wasn't 'dead enough.' So after another very cold winter and hundreds of dollars in additional heating costs to run a 1% efficient furnace, I tried again this fall.

Finally, someone from one of Cross Country's approved companies came out and verified that my furnace definitely needed replacing and was a major fire hazard. But, yet again, Cross Country tried to talk their way out of having to pay up. They debated with their own service guy and even he got frustrated with their rudeness and their shady business practices.

So again, after many more phone calls and headaches, Cross Country finally agrees to some reimusment. But only on their terms, with their people, but with my money. They wouldn't even give me back half of what I had given them over the years and I still didn't get the repairs done that their own service guy said I needed.

Cross Country is clearly just out for money and doesn't care about providing quality service. Had I just saved the $39.95 a month and put it in a bank account, I would have had more money to pay for the furnace than they gave me. In the end, after much unnecessary struggle, I was out over $1500 of my own money and still had to pay an additional $700 to get my furnace fixed. Cross Country Home Services is a waste of money. Do yourself a favor and just keep your money in the bank. Nothing is worth dealing with these folks.
